0
0
JavascriptConceptBeginner · 3 min read

What Is JavaScript Used For: Key Uses and Examples

JavaScript is used to make websites interactive and dynamic by running code in the browser. It can also be used on servers to build web applications and handle data, making it a versatile programming language for both client and server sides.
⚙️

How It Works

Think of JavaScript as the magic that brings a website to life. When you visit a webpage, the browser reads the HTML and CSS to show the structure and style. JavaScript then runs behind the scenes to add actions like clicking buttons, showing pop-ups, or updating content without reloading the page.

It works like a helpful assistant that listens to what you do and responds immediately. For example, when you fill out a form, JavaScript can check your answers before sending them, saving time and avoiding mistakes. This makes websites feel smooth and interactive, much like apps on your phone.

💻

Example

This simple example shows how JavaScript changes the text on a webpage when you click a button.

html
<!DOCTYPE html>
<html lang="en">
<head>
  <meta charset="UTF-8">
  <title>JavaScript Example</title>
</head>
<body>
  <p id="message">Hello, friend!</p>
  <button onclick="document.getElementById('message').textContent = 'You clicked the button!'">Click me</button>
</body>
</html>
Output
A webpage with text 'Hello, friend!' and a button labeled 'Click me'. Clicking the button changes the text to 'You clicked the button!'
🎯

When to Use

Use JavaScript whenever you want to make a website interactive or responsive to user actions. It is perfect for creating menus, forms, games, animations, and real-time updates like chat messages or live scores.

JavaScript is also used on servers with tools like Node.js to build fast web applications, handle data, and connect to databases. This means you can use JavaScript for both the front-end (what users see) and back-end (behind the scenes) of a website.

Key Points

  • JavaScript runs in web browsers to make pages interactive.
  • It can update content without reloading the page.
  • Used on servers to build full web applications.
  • Supports creating games, animations, and real-time features.
  • Works with HTML and CSS to build modern websites.

Key Takeaways

JavaScript makes websites interactive by running code in the browser.
It can update webpage content instantly without reloading.
JavaScript is used on servers to build complete web applications.
It enables features like forms, animations, and real-time updates.
JavaScript works alongside HTML and CSS to create modern websites.